Re: Strange package priorities



Andreas Jochens <aj@andaco.de> writes:

> The official Debian archive uses an 'Overrides' file that may change the 
> priority which is specified in the source package.
>
> As far as I know, the amd64 archives on alioth do not use the 
> 'Overrides' file and therefore use the unchanged priorities from the
> source packages. 
>
> Anyway, I think that bug reports should be filed to the BTS 
> for packages which specify wrong priorities in the sources.
>
> Regards
> Andreas Jochens

Correct.

We have the ability to use overrides. If anything breaks due to the
wrong priorities I can install override files on alioth and test the
feature. I'm not sure how well it works though so I would only do it
if needed.
